Output 7dae2b2768a8333f1e86cc4cbcbbd636d7aaafbc7f34bf92e9b53a349091b14f:0

value
525631
script pubkey
OP_0 OP_PUSHBYTES_20 070a66e4c4ff6a9ed757c013789d9ba2024d6d7e
address
bc1qqu9xdexyla4fa46hcqfh38vm5gpy6mt7apzhxa
transaction
7dae2b2768a8333f1e86cc4cbcbbd636d7aaafbc7f34bf92e9b53a349091b14f
confirmations
322662
spent
true